[SCSI] be2iscsi: Add support for iscsi boot
authorJayamohan Kallickal <jayamohank@serverengines.com>
Wed, 21 Jul 2010 22:59:18 +0000 (04:29 +0530)
committerJames Bottomley <James.Bottomley@suse.de>
Fri, 6 Aug 2010 14:41:51 +0000 (09:41 -0500)
This patch contains changes for adding support for iscsi_boot.
Have modified to make read of mac address from chip as a function.

  The mac_address is being cached after teh first call as it is
not expected to change
